Summary A seamless path for 6.1/6.2 research to transition to full operational CONUS and OCONUS capability does not exist, thus incurring a massive tax in terms of time and cost required to develop and deliver innovative technologies into the war fighter's hands. The logistics, installation, and training of personnel for cutting edge prototype C4ISR systems in CONUS and OCONUS environments pose a difficult challenge requiring technical and personnel excellence and tenacity to complete the job. Intermittent communication between multi-agency and nation bureaucracies add further complications and impediments to the efficient development and implementation of C4ISR systems and technologies.
